Which Toyota Camry trim should I choose for my needs in Nashville, TN?
The right Camry trim depends on your daily driving habits, desired features, and budget.
In Nashville, the base LE trim offers a comfortable ride and solid fuel economy, making it a practical choice for commuters who value reliability and low operating costs. Drivers who enjoy a sportier feel often gravitate toward the SE, which adds a firmer suspension, paddle shifters, and unique interior accents that complement the city’s winding streets and occasional hill climbs. For families or those who prioritize luxury touches, the XLE and XSE trims bring upgraded leather upholstery, larger alloy wheels, and an expanded suite of driver‑assist technologies such as adaptive cruise control and lane‑keeping assist, which can be especially helpful navigating the busy intersections of the metro area. The XSE Hybrid blends the efficiency of a hybrid powertrain with the performance‑oriented styling of the SE, appealing to environmentally‑conscious Nashville residents who still want a responsive driving experience. When comparing trims, consider how often you’ll use technology features like Apple CarPlay, how much cargo space you need for weekend trips to the Cumberland River, and whether the additional safety features could lower your insurance premiums. How do dealer fees and taxes affect the total cost of a Camry in Tennessee?
Dealer fees, taxes, and registration costs are added on top of the vehicle’s sticker price and can vary by dealer.
Tennessee does not impose a cap on documentation fees, and many Nashville dealers apply a fee that typically falls in the mid‑hundreds range, though the exact amount is disclosed in the purchase agreement. In addition to the doc fee, buyers should expect state sales tax applied to the purchase price, as well as any local tax increments that may apply within Davidson County. Title and registration fees are also part of the out‑the‑door cost and are calculated by the Tennessee Department of Revenue. Because these charges are not included in the advertised price, it’s wise to request a detailed breakdown before you commit to a quote. Is the dealer fee negotiable in Tennessee?
While Tennessee does not cap documentation fees, many dealers are willing to discuss the amount, especially if you have competing offers on the table.
What should I bring to the dealership for a test drive?
Bring a valid driver’s license, proof of insurance, and any financing pre‑approval documents so you can focus on the driving experience and ask informed questions.
